поставил там retryWhen, что бы при  получении ошибки об отсутствии сети выводить банер и снова пробовать стучаться пока сеть не появится и  запрос не выполнится. 
                  
                  
                  
                  
                  
                  В целом это сделать получилось, если вырубить сетку, выводится сообщения и он пытается снова пока не получится, но заметил если при попытке запроса отрубить сетку больше чем на минуту и потом, минуты через 3 снова включить, то все равно возвращается ошибка: ava.net.UnknownHostException: Unable to resolve host  ...  и либо переподключиться не получается, либо приходится ждать какое то долгое время пока он все таки достучится, хотя есть доступ в сеть
                  
                  
                  
                  
                  
                  может есть какие то идеи, с чем может быть связана разница поведения при отключении и включении сети в течении минуты и в отключении сети на несколько минут?
                  
                  
                
Мое имхо - не надо так вовсе. Пусть юзер сам пингует
Обсуждают сегодня